Embodiment 1
[0024] The intelligent UAV for preventing and controlling rice bacterial blight flies at low altitude on the rice field to detect the occurrence of bacterial blight, and the camera and video camera installed in the photoelectric pod below the intelligent UAV for preventing and controlling rice The perceived color rice disease image in the paddy field is input into the color rice disease image storage system for storage, and then input into the color rice disease image recognition device for comparison with the stored color rice disease image to identify the damage status of rice bacterial blight, and The hazard information of bacterial blight is input into the computer spraying and treatment instruction information system for processing, and the spraying and treatment instructions for using chemical pesticide spray to prevent and control bacterial blight are formulated.
